Delhi HC Directs Meeting Between Government, Hospital And Suppliers Over Oxygen Supply - (27 Apr 2021)

CIVIL

Delhi High Court has directed the 3 major stakeholders in the Covid-19 oxygen shortage issue plaguing the national capital– the hospitals, the Delhi government and the suppliers of oxygen, that they must get together and conduct a meeting on a priority basis to discuss modalities of, and issues in oxygen supply to hospitals across Delhi.
